Role overview

AB InBev India is seeking an Assistant Manager - HMO to join its Supply team in Maksi, Madhya Pradesh. This position is centered on helping drive growth in both revenue and profitability by making sure co-packer operations run efficiently, comply with standards, and consistently deliver strong quality.

The role requires close coordination with internal functions and external co-packers to support dependable, cost-effective manufacturing. Success in this position depends on strong execution across production, quality, compliance, inventory, maintenance, and reporting.

Co-packer operations and coordination

  • Manage routine coordination with co-packers so operations stay aligned and production runs smoothly.
  • Monitor performance indicators such as complaints per million, quality index, and micro index, and call out any gaps or unusual trends.
  • Take part in regular performance reviews and ensure follow-up on agreed action points.
  • Confirm that co-packers follow company procedures, standards, and policy requirements.

Production planning and execution

  • Carry out production plans in line with monthly schedules received from the Planning team.
  • Compare actual output against the plan and escalate any risks that may affect delivery commitments.
  • Ensure packaging activities follow SOPs and defined process parameters, including ZITECH/ABI standards.
  • Help meet demand while keeping quality and compliance intact.

Quality assurance and food safety

  • Ensure incoming inspection checks are completed for raw materials and packaging materials.
  • Support batch-level quality verification and release activities.
  • Oversee compliance with food safety and quality requirements at co-packer facilities.
  • Assist with product holds, complaint investigations, and CAPA tracking within the Quality Management System.
  • Raise quality or food safety issues promptly when they arise.

Inventory and cost control

  • Support planning for the availability of raw materials, packaging materials, and spare parts.
  • Track inventory and assist with stock reconciliation.
  • Maintain proper records for inventory and assets, including handling and documentation.
  • Identify opportunities to reduce costs or improve efficiency.

Maintenance and reliability

  • Track preventive maintenance schedules and help ensure they are followed.
  • Coordinate with co-packers to arrange timely repairs and equipment upkeep.
  • Monitor the availability of critical spares to reduce the chance of production interruptions.

Compliance and safety

  • Support compliance with statutory, regulatory, and internal requirements.
  • Help implement health and safety practices across co-packer locations.
  • Monitor for non-compliance and report issues as needed.

Continuous improvement

  • Participate in audits and help identify opportunities to improve processes.
  • Support initiatives aimed at better efficiency, quality, and cost performance.
  • Contribute to training and capability-building efforts for co-packers.

Reporting and analytics

  • Prepare and circulate daily and weekly production and quality reports.
  • Track deviations from SOPs and follow through on corrective action closure.
  • Ensure operational issues are reported and escalated on time.

Stakeholders

Internal stakeholders include Supply Planning, Procurement, Quality, Logistics, and Finance. External stakeholders include co-packers and vendors.

Qualifications and experience

A bachelor’s degree is required, with engineering being the preferred background. The role calls for 3 to 5 years of relevant experience in manufacturing, co-packer or third-party operations, or supply chain.

Technical background

The position needs a practical understanding of manufacturing and packaging operations, familiarity with quality systems and food safety standards, and exposure to planning, production coordination, or quality-related processes.

Additional note

Applicants should also bring a strong enthusiasm for beer, along with the drive to contribute to the business.
